Output e75571f3563fdfdca95bfd894d302a01fd3b766dfeec857c21b85d1acb34cd5f:3

value
11644685
script pubkey
OP_0 OP_PUSHBYTES_32 e088fa112ee055a7d15371ec07978f28537e5d34b1328df8b24b9128a92f2391
address
bc1quzy05yfwup26052nw8kq09u09pfhuhf5kyegm79jfwgj32f0ywgsth2gl4
transaction
e75571f3563fdfdca95bfd894d302a01fd3b766dfeec857c21b85d1acb34cd5f
confirmations
201249
spent
true